Bluebird was a species of small blue-feathered bird found in the Northwest Faerûn,[3] the forest of Cormanthor,[2] and in Kara-Tur.[4]
Ecology[]
Trees in the Midwood of Cormanthor were homes to many species of forest wildlife, including chirping bluebirds.[5]
In the 14th century DR, popularity of keeping bluebirds as pets in Cormyr increased and local breeders in the city of Wheloon started training these little blue animals.[1]
Water nagas inhabiting Cormanthor preyed on bluebirds, slithering up the tree trunks in search of their nests.[6] Shikki-gaki, a type of undead spirit found in the land of Kara-Tur, were known to devour bluebirds after turning to evil.[7]
Goddess Lliira, the Mistress of Revels, counted bluebirds among her beloved animals[8] and was known to manifest herself as a bluebird.[9] The deity Tyche favored bluebirds as well.[10]
